saamIsn't this almost the exact thing that fucked over NA CS like 8 years ago? I forget what the league was called but the one that paid fata1lity like 300k/year

yeah the CGS https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Championship_Gaming_Series

There was a lot more that went into CGS being completely terrible; the timers didnt really allow for real set plays on T and teams were forced to have players in all the games to participate, overall it just didnt make for interesting spectating.

As long as they treat it like a CS league that happens to be on TV and not a tv-tailored league for CS it should be fine
